- 1 mirai版本 2.15.0-dev-105
===============================[ Mirai console 2.15.0-dev-105 ]===============================
__ __ __ __ ______ __
| \ / \ \ | \/ \ | \
| ▓▓\ / ▓▓\▓▓ ______ ______ \▓▓ ▓▓▓▓▓▓\ ______ _______ _______ ______ | ▓▓ ______
| ▓▓▓\ / ▓▓▓ \/ \ | \| \ ▓▓ \▓▓/ \| \ / \/ \| ▓▓/ \
| ▓▓▓▓\ ▓▓▓▓ ▓▓ ▓▓▓▓▓▓\ \▓▓▓▓▓▓\ ▓▓ ▓▓ | ▓▓▓▓▓▓\ ▓▓▓▓▓▓▓\ ▓▓▓▓▓▓▓ ▓▓▓▓▓▓\ ▓▓ ▓▓▓▓▓▓\
| ▓▓\▓▓ ▓▓ ▓▓ ▓▓ ▓▓ \▓▓/ ▓▓ ▓▓ ▓▓ __| ▓▓ | ▓▓ ▓▓ | ▓▓\▓▓ \| ▓▓ | ▓▓ ▓▓ ▓▓ ▓▓
| ▓▓ \▓▓▓| ▓▓ ▓▓ ▓▓ | ▓▓▓▓▓▓▓ ▓▓ ▓▓__/ \ ▓▓__/ ▓▓ ▓▓ | ▓▓_\▓▓▓▓▓▓\ ▓▓__/ ▓▓ ▓▓ ▓▓▓▓▓▓▓▓
| ▓▓ \▓ | ▓▓ ▓▓ ▓▓ \▓▓ ▓▓ ▓▓\▓▓ ▓▓\▓▓ ▓▓ ▓▓ | ▓▓ ▓▓\▓▓ ▓▓ ▓▓\▓▓ \
\▓▓ \▓▓\▓▓\▓▓ \▓▓▓▓▓▓▓\▓▓ \▓▓▓▓▓▓ \▓▓▓▓▓▓ \▓▓ \▓▓\▓▓▓▓▓▓▓ \▓▓▓▓▓▓ \▓▓ \▓▓▓▓▓▓▓
2023-07-11 01:05:52 I/main: Backend: version 2.15.0-dev-105, built on 2023-07-04 18:49:13.
2023-07-11 01:05:52 I/main: Frontend Terminal: version 2.15.0-dev-105, provided by Mamoe Technologies
- 2.协议版本信息
2023-07-11 01:05:56 I/fix-protocol-version: 当前各协议版本日期:
ANDROID_PHONE 8.9.58.11170 2023-05-19T11:35+08:00
ANDROID_PAD 8.9.58.11170 2023-05-19T11:35+08:00
ANDROID_WATCH 2.0.8 2019-06-03T20:25:31+08:00
IPAD 8.9.50.611 2023-02-16T15:10:14+08:00
MACOS 6.8.2.21241 2022-03-14T11:11:35+08:00
-
3.登录方式及使用的协议
ANDROID_PHONE/ANDROID_PAD 密码登录 -
4.出现的问题
1.9.3 报错后继续运行 能唤起TxCaptchaHelper
2023-07-11 01:14:17 W/EncryptService.alert: Encrypt service was loaded: xyz.cssxsh.mirai.tool.KFCFactory@5117cad9
2023-07-11 01:14:17 W/EncryptService.alert: All outgoing message may be leaked by this service.
2023-07-11 01:14:17 W/EncryptService.alert: Use this service if and only if you trusted this service and the service provider.2023-07-11 01:14:17 W/EncryptService.alert: Service details:
2023-07-11 01:14:17 W/EncryptService.alert: `- Jvm Class: class xyz.cssxsh.mirai.tool.KFCFactory
2023-07-11 01:14:17 W/EncryptService.alert: `- ClassLoader: JvmPluginClassLoader{fix-protocol-version-1.9.3.mirai2.jar}
2023-07-11 01:14:17 W/EncryptService.alert: `- Source: file:/www/wwwroot/bot/frontend/plugins/fix-protocol-version-1.9.3.mirai2.jar2023-07-11 01:14:17 W/EncryptService.alert: `- Protected Domain: ProtectionDomain (file:/www/wwwroot/bot/frontend/plugins/fix-protocol-version-1.9.3.mirai2.jar <no signer cert
ificates>)
JvmPluginClassLoader{fix-protocol-version-1.9.3.mirai2.jar}
<no principals>
java.security.Permissions@6b6bf6d5 ( ("java.io.FilePermission" "/www/wwwroot/bot/frontend/plugins/fix-protocol-version-1.9.3.mirai2.jar" "read")
)
2023-07-11 01:14:19 I/UnidbgFetchQsign: Bot(xxx) initialize by http://127.0.0.1:11053
2023-07-11 01:14:39 I/UnidbgFetchQsign: Bot(xxx) register, The QQ has already loaded an instance, so this time it is deleting the existing instance and creating a new one.
2023-07-11 01:14:39 I/UnidbgFetchQsign: Bot(xxx) initialize complete
2023-07-11 01:14:45 I/Bot.xxx: Calculating type 2 PoW, it can take some time....
2023-07-11 01:14:45 I/Bot.xxx: Got PoW result, cost: 285 ms
2023-07-11 01:14:45 I/Bot.xxx: [SliderCaptcha] 需要滑动验证码, 请按照以下链接的步骤完成滑动验证码, 然后输入获取到的 ticket
2023-07-11 01:14:45 I/Bot.xxx: [SliderCaptcha] Slider captcha required. Please solve the captcha with following link. Type ticket here after completion.
2023-07-11 01:14:45 I/Bot.xxx: [SliderCaptcha] @see https://github.com/project-mirai/mirai-login-solver-selenium
2023-07-11 01:14:45 I/Bot.xxx: [SliderCaptcha] @see https://docs.mirai.mamoe.net/mirai-login-solver-selenium/
2023-07-11 01:14:45 I/Bot.xxx: [SliderCaptcha] 或者输入 helper 来使用 TxCaptchaHelper 完成滑动验证码
2023-07-11 01:14:45 I/Bot.xxx: [SliderCaptcha] Or type helper to resolve slider captcha with TxCaptchaHelper.apk
使用sakura验证后出现45问题
2023-07-11 01:14:59 I/Bot.xxx: 请在手机端使用请求码xxxx完成验证,完成后再次发送请求得到ticket
Login failed: BotAuthorization(BotAuthorization.byPassword(<ERASED>)) threw an exception during authorization process. See cause below.
2023-07-11 01:15:16 E/console: net.mamoe.mirai.network.BotAuthorizationException: BotAuthorization(BotAuthorization.byPassword(<ERASED>)) threw an exception during authorization
process. See cause below.
net.mamoe.mirai.network.BotAuthorizationException: BotAuthorization(BotAuthorization.byPassword(<ERASED>)) threw an exception during authorization process. See cause below.
at net.mamoe.mirai.internal.network.components.SsoProcessorImpl.login(SsoProcessor.kt:263)
at net.mamoe.mirai.internal.network.handler.CommonNetworkHandler$StateConnecting$startState$2.invokeSuspend(CommonNetworkHandler.kt:247)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:106)
at kotlinx.coroutines.scheduling.CoroutineScheduler.runSafely(CoroutineScheduler.kt:570)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.executeTask(CoroutineScheduler.kt:750)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.runWorker(CoroutineScheduler.kt:677)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.run(CoroutineScheduler.kt:664)
Suppressed: net.mamoe.mirai.network.WrongPasswordException: Error(bot=Bot(xxx), code=45, title=禁止登录, message=登录失败,建议升级最新版本后重试,或通过问题反馈与
我们联系。, errorInfo=)
at net.mamoe.mirai.internal.network.components.SsoProcessorImpl$SlowLoginImpl.doLogin(SsoProcessor.kt:490)
at net.mamoe.mirai.internal.network.components.SsoProcessorImpl$SlowLoginImpl$doLogin$1.invokeSuspend(SsoProcessor.kt)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
at kotlinx.coroutines.internal.ScopeCoroutine.afterResume(Scopes.kt:33)
at kotlinx.coroutines.AbstractCoroutine.resumeWith(AbstractCoroutine.kt:102)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
... 5 more
Caused by: [CIRCULAR REFERENCE: net.mamoe.mirai.network.WrongPasswordException: Error(bot=Bot(xxx), code=45, title=禁止登录, message=登录失败,建议升级最新版本后重试,或通
过问题反馈与我们联系。, errorInfo=)]
相关隐私信息已替换,谢谢大佬的解答